How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Town Center?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Town Center Studio Apartments | $1,726 | $1,349 | $2,104 |
| Town Center 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,940 | $850 | $5,460 |
| Town Center 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,562 | $1,075 | $7,568 |
Town Center 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,107 | $1,350 | $8,691 |
| Town Center 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,772 | $1,765 | $1,800 |

Cheapest Available Town Center 3 Bedroom Apartments
Currently the lowest priced 3 Bedroom apartment unit Town Center of Houston, TX is the Plan C Model starting from $1,350 at 333 Holly. The average price for all 3 Bedroom apartments in Town Center is currently $3,107.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 3 Bedroom options in the area: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
|---|---|---|
| 333 Holly | Plan C | $1,350 |
| The Retreat at Spring Apartments | C1 | $1,355 |
| The Park at Research Forest | C1 | $1,854 |
| Artisan at Lake Wyndemere | C2T | $1,976 |
| Alden Landing | c1r | $1,983 |
